Pros and Cons of Steel Roof



Metal roof offers an engaging mix of sturdiness and power effectiveness, making it a preferred selection among house owners. One significant advantage is its lengthy life expectancy; metal roofing systems can last 50 years or even more with appropriate maintenance.

They're additionally resistant to severe weather conditions, including hefty snow, rainfall, and wind. Additionally, steel mirrors sunlight, which helps reduce cooling costs in hot environments.

Nevertheless, there are some disadvantages to consider. Metal roof can be more pricey upfront compared to typical products, which may stress your budget.

Installation can also be complicated, requiring competent specialists to ensure a correct fit and seal. If you stay in a loud location, you may locate that throughout heavy rain or hailstorm, the noise can be enhanced, potentially disturbing your peace.

An additional point to think about is the visual range. While steel roofing systems can be found in different designs and colors, they mightn't fit every building design.

Their installment is straightforward, making it fast and hassle-free for service providers to put them on your roof covering.


However, there are some disadvantages to take into consideration. Asphalt tiles normally have a shorter life expectancy, averaging around 15 to 30 years, depending upon the quality.

They're also susceptible to harm from high winds and hail, which can result in expensive repair work. In addition, asphalt shingles aren't the most environmentally friendly choice, as they're petroleum-based and can add to landfill waste at the end of their life.
